The narrative follows Rahul (played by Sudip Mukherjee), a successful Bengali architect who returns to Kolkata after working in Dubai. He launches a massive construction project, embodying the aggressive push toward modernization. The film contrasts this concrete, capitalist urban environment with a literal jungle near the border where Rahul's brother lives, who has rejected society and chosen a life of perceived madness. 2. Interleaved with the urban expansion is a surreal, dreamlike subplot set deep inside a border forest. Here, Rahul's estranged brother ( Sumeet Thakur ) has completely abandoned civilization. Labeled as "mad" by society, he survives by foraging and sleeping in the trees. In the wilderness, he crosses paths with an isolated European soldier (Tómas Lemarquis), sparking an enigmatic, non-verbal dynamic where both men warily observe each other across an invisible border. Chatrak (2011) is a surreal Bengali drama directed by Vimukthi Jayasundara that follows an architect's return to Kolkata and his search for his estranged brother. The film gained significant notoriety for a non-simulated, explicit scene featuring Paoli Dam, which sparked intense debate regarding censorship in Indian cinema upon its screening at the Cannes Film Festival's Directors' Fortnight.
